June Packing List for Seoul — What to Wear & Bring

Seoul in June is warm and increasingly humid as the Jangma monsoon pre-season builds — highs reach 81°F with lows of 64°F, and about 10 rain days bring growing rain frequency to the Han River parks and Gyeongbokgung Palace grounds. Lightweight, moisture-wicking fabrics handle the humidity, while a compact umbrella or packable rain jacket is always worth carrying. Indoor air conditioning is aggressively cold, so a thin cardigan prevents the jarring chill indoors.

Local tips for Seoul in June

Seoul's Han River parks are at their most lively in June evenings — locals gather for picnics and night markets between rain events. Arrive after 7 PM on clear evenings for the best atmosphere with a view of the lit bridges.

Bukhansan hiking in June is best done early morning (start by 7 AM) before the heat-humidity combination peaks at midday — June's 81°F air temperature feels closer to 90°F on exposed granite ridgelines.

Seoul's Gwangjang Market covered food hall stays active rain or shine in June — the bindaetteok (mung bean pancakes) stalls are a perfect rainy-day lunch destination when outdoor sightseeing is rained out.
